Episode Synopsis
Hosts Jason Koonin & Denee Burns talk about the month of June starting out tepid, but noticing the rental market heating up as June progresses and now it's HOT, HOT, HOT! In this conversation hosts, Jason Koonin & Denee Burns, discuss the current state of the self-storage market in Canada, highlighting significant growth, recent major transactions, and the impact of these developments on Bluebird Self Storage. They explore the importance of customer experience, staff engagement, and innovative marketing strategies, while also addressing the competitive landscape and pricing strategies in the industry. The conversation concludes with an optimistic outlook for the future of self-storage in Canada, emphasizing community partnerships and brand awareness. They also talk about the latest large self storage acquisitions in Canada which reveal some tells about where self storage is headed and Denee shares about her whirlwind trip through Western Canada - Alberta and British Columbia and what she observed!
